I've had one for about 4 years now. Ammo is kinda hard to find so when I do, I stock up. It's getting more and more expensive. It is a full sized pistol in every way so it will be hard to conceal. I never carry it concealed, I bought a Kahr for that specific purpose. I really like the single action triger it has, very crisp and with the low recoil you can make some very fast and accurate follow up shots. I put a reflex sight on the back of mine and it's amazing how fast you can put knock steel down with it. I've gone hunting with it a few times as well. the 40 grain vmax (blue tips) are great for small game (I've killed several coons with it) and I imagine it would do well enough on medium game as well. If I'm not mistaken even the FMJ rounds aren't rated to penetrate body armor, and as someone said above the actual penetrator rounds are pretty well impossible to find unless you are LEO or military. Best thing for you to do is to try and find one to shoot. As Cleric said above, its far more important to find a pistol that you are comfortable shooting. You will be much more confident and therefore accurate when/if the time comes to use it.
